Beautiful and secretive, Helen Graham has recently moved into Wildfell Hall. Her reclusive behaviour quickly makes her the subject of local gossip and conjecture.

Gilbert Markham, Helen’s new admirer, soon believes that she cannot be trusted – and delves into her troubled past.

Anne Brontë was born in 1820 and is known for her English novels and poems. She is the youngest of the Brontë sisters and lived most of her life with her family at the parish of Haworth on the Yorkshire Moors.
